French Kiss Divers

A Francophone-friendly dive school with two beachfront bases.

French Kiss Divers is a Koh Tao dive school founded in 2012 by Wilfried Herve, an SSI and CMAS Instructor Trainer. Best known as a Francophone-friendly school, it has built its reputation on small groups, careful teaching and a relaxed, genuinely fun atmosphere in and out of the water.

A dive school that speaks your language

Courses run in French, English, Spanish and German, with groups kept to a maximum of four so the training can be customised to how you actually learn. The approach is safety-first without being stiff, which is exactly what you want when you're breathing underwater for the first time, or stepping up to lead others.

The full path is covered: a first intro dive for the curious, Open Water and Advanced certifications, and professional levels all the way to Divemaster and SSI Instructor, with instructor training courses running every month. Families are welcome too, with children's dive gear and tanks available.

Where is French Kiss Divers?

French Kiss Divers runs from two beachfront locations: one near the Songserm pier in Mae Haad, Koh Tao's main arrival point, and one at the eastern end of Chalok Baan Kao bay in the south. Plan your dives at frenchkissdivers.com.
